@ Lindsay:

Here is how you can keep Jing from starting by default:
1. Hover over the Jing-Sun, and choose the More Option
2. The Jing ball will open and there are 5 buttons at the bottom – choose ‘preferences’ (the one in the middle)
3. This is where you can set your settings. On the right side is the option ‘Launch on Startup”. Simply disable it to keep Jing from starting when you log into windows.
